San Diego Chargers at Arizona Cardinals betting in Preseason Week 2 on Saturday

Chargers-at-Cardinals-BetOdds

The San Diego Chargers were incredibly vanilla to start off the preseason against the Cowboys last week.

They might have won the battle in that game, but going up against the Arizona Cardinals will be quite the challenge this Saturday.

ODDS ANALYSIS

Nowadays, a total of 40 in the second week of the preseason is considered low. That's where this game opened up at before dipping to 39 in the first 48 hours of betting.

The Chargers are 2.5-point underdogs, but are definitely trending back towards being favored.

QUARTERBACK ROTATION

Mike McCoy is going to be keeping Philip Rivers out of trouble in this one. He only threw two passes last week against the Cowboys before exiting the game, and after the Chargers only threw the ball 20 times for 75 yards last week, we expect no different.

Kellen Clemens and Brad Sorensen are still fighting for roster spots at this point behind Rivers, and they should be involved in most of the this game.

Bruce Arians mostly used Logan Thomas and Phillip Sims under center last week, and we have to imagine we're going to see the same in this game, too. Carson Palmer and Drew Stanton have been here and done that before, and though both will play, neither will be in for long.

COACHES' MOTIVATION

Yes, the sample set is small, but McCoy is 0-2 to show for his work in Week 2 of the preseason in his career. Shielding Rivers from danger is probably a big part of the reason why.

QUOTE TO NOTE

"It's been a long time coming. It's been a lot of days since I saw this day in the future. I was excited all day until I got here, and then there's just a great focus; very workmanlike day, and now I'm ready to relax a little bit." – Cardinals starting quarterback Carson Palmer, who had missed months rehabbing a knee injury before getting back on the field last week

POSITION BATTLE TO WATCH

Palmer isn't likely to play much in this one as he continues to get back into game shape, but the running game is going to be crucial. Both Andre Ellington and rookie David Johnson have been out, which has left Bruce Arians wanting and needing more help.

As a result, the Cards signed Chris Johnson to the roster, and he will probably make his Arizona debut on Saturday night.

INJURIES

Johnny Troutman is expected to be a key member of the San Diego offensive line this year, but he won't play in this game, nor will outside linebacker Tourek Williams, who broke a bone in his foot last week.

ANALYSIS AND PREDICTION

We like the under in this game, merely due to the fact that we’re going to see a lot of running the ball, at least with the first-team offenses out there.

Arians is still going to let Thomas and Sims turn the ball loose down the field, but clearly, there is nothing that suggests either one is going to have a tremendous amount of success.

The Cardinals will probably win this one at home, but we're a lot more confident that this game is staying in the 20s or 30s.

Arizona 16, San Diego 13
